I built a small web tool that lets you extract the original thumbnail images directly from YouTube’s CDN using only a video or Shorts URL.
It pulls all available resolutions (including maxresdefault when present) without using the YouTube API, accounts, or extensions. The goal was to make a simple, fast utility for creators and designers who want the actual uploaded thumbnail file rather than screenshots.
It works entirely in the browser and doesn’t store URLs or logs.
